The PSOE rejects in the Senate the PP initiative against the amnesty: "Do not count on us for confrontation"

MADRID, 3 Oct. (EUROPA PRESS) -

The PSOE spokesperson in the Senate, Eva Granados, has advanced her rejection of the initiative that the PP has presented in the Upper House condemning a hypothetical amnesty law, although it will go ahead with the absolute majority of the 'popular'.

"Do not count on us for confrontation because we will be there for dialogue," Eva Granados proclaimed during the debate on this initiative, which the PP has brought to the Senate in the midst of negotiations between the socialists and the independentists, which has the amnesty as main focus.

The PP will assert its absolute majority in the Upper House to carry out this initiative, which will also have the votes in favor of Vox and UPN, as its spokespersons have revealed during the debate on the motion.

In this regard, the socialist spokesperson has disgraced the PP for taking this initiative to the Senate to "self-vote", considering that the motion "is the demonstration of the cause of Feijóo's failure." She, in turn, has been convinced that there will be a Government "that pact and negotiation prevail."

For its part, the PP has delegated the defense of its motion to the senator for León, Antonio Silván, who has expressed his rejection of a possible amnesty and the referendum that the independentists maintain as a condition to invest Pedro Sánchez.
